Job Description

About us:
Are you ready to launch your digital career with a company thats shaping the future of training and education
At McCrae Training were on the lookout for a bright motivated individual to join our dynamic team as a Digital Operations Support Apprentice.

This is your chance to get stuck into the fastmoving world of digital operationsgaining handson experience while working towards a nationally recognised qualification!
You will be invigilating training courses and using SQA connect as well as using SQA Solar to manage qualifications and view candidate registration along with the online assessment delivery platform.

Main Responsibilities:

  • 1st line support advisor for the Operations Team.
  • Working collaboratively to support sales team delivery staff and learners alike.
  • Problem solving to respond and close all support tickets or escalating when required.
  • Becoming the businesss systems expert for to support with task management and report creation.
  • Utilise Dante CRM to access manage and maintain uptodate delegate information supporting a datadriven approach to learner management.
  • Communicate effectively with internal teams and external stakeholders using Microsoft Outlook ensuring timely and professional correspondence.
  • Collaborate using Microsoft SharePoint to securely access share and coedit company documents in a cloudbased environment.
  • Maintain Dante digital records and workflows in line with organisational compliance and data protection standards.
  • Using XAMS system for the eassessments.
  • Utilising the CITB systems CITB ITC and CITB SSP for courses and online testing for delegates.

Desired skills and attributes:

  • Confident outgoing and professional with excellent communication skills.
  • High attention to detail with strong organisational and timekeeping abilities.
  • Capable of working independently using initiative and managing workload in a fastpaced environment.
  • Strong IT skills particularly in Microsoft Office with the ability to present information clearly.
  • Committed to completing tasks accurately on time and to required standards.
  • Experienced in following company client and awarding body specifications.
  • Willing to learn and contribute to continuous improvement within a small business environment.

Hours of work:
35 hrs per week Monday Friday 9am 4:30pm.
